Okay so let’s assume this is hours of quality work.. because 8 hours of unfocused isn’t the same as focused. Quality hours matter. And they need to be high.
Even 10 years ago less than 3% of games art graduates would find work in the games industry. There are simply not enough jobs, and universities are churning out graduates. Most are completely unprepared because they think the degree will entitle them to a job. It doesn’t. Nobody cares about your degree. Only what you can do.
You should spend that time utterly devoted to your craft. If you do not have drive to succeed, if you do not want to succeed with your entire heart and soul, you will probably fail.
Is it fair? Is anything fair? Are we entitled to anything? No. We can only work our hardest for the things we want and hope it works out. Take a chance on yourself, maximise opportunity by working as hard as you can and being open to the varying avenues for success.
If you’re a student and you’re worried about burning out, crunching or having to overwork yourself then your mindset is wrong. Because you’re competing with the guy who puts in the time because they don’t see it as work.

Notre-Dame was built from 1163–1345.
Kyiv Pechersk Lavra was founded in 1051, with the Dormition Cathedral being built from 1073-1078, predating Notre-Dame by over a century.
When did launching missiles into major Christian cathedrals become normalized?
Russia wants to destroy Ukrainian Christianity. Anyone pretending otherwise is lying to you.
